Get plenty of rest when you can – your body is working hard to support a new life!
Taking time to get enough rest when you are pregnant is absolutely essential! With all the changes your body is going through, it needs all the energy it can get to support the developing baby. When you make sure you rest regularly, it will give your natural reserves of energy a chance to recharge so that you have more to give your little one. Plus, taking frequent naps throughout the day can restore physical and emotional strength while keeping fatigued at bay. Taking advantage of opportunities to relax or simply allowing yourself to unwind even if just for a few minutes in between tasks will leave you feeling rejuvenated and ready for whatever comes next. So don’t neglect the importance of getting plenty of rest during your pregnancy – this special time calls for extra care and attention!

Eat healthy foods and drink lots of water to stay nourished
Eating healthy and staying nourished is essential to leading an active, healthy lifestyle. Eating a balanced diet that incorporates a variety of nutrient-rich foods is not only beneficial for your overall well-being but can also help prevent diet-related illnesses and discomforts. In addition to incorporating fruits, vegetables, and proteins into meals and snacks, it is also important to stay hydrated throughout the day by drinking plenty of plain old H2O. Opt for water over sugary drinks like soda or juice as too much sugar can lead to weight gain and other health issues. Consuming the right foods and enough water will help ensure that you’re obtaining all the necessary vitamins and minerals your body needs in order to perform optimally.
Exercise regularly – it will help you stay in shape and cope with stress
Regular exercise is one of the best ways to improve your overall health, both physical and mental. It will help you stay in shape by toning your muscles, increasing strength and endurance, and burning calories. Exercise also has the power to reduce stress levels by releasing natural mood lifters called endorphins that boost positive energy levels and allow your mind to relax. Whether it’s through aerobic activities such as running or brisk walking, muscle-strengthening exercises such as weightlifting or yoga, or even just a basic stretching routine, exercising regularly can provide countless benefits to both body and mind. Connect with other moms-to-be or new moms – they understand what you’re going through
Pregnancy and new motherhood can be incredibly overwhelming experiences, but connecting with other moms-to-be or new mothers can be a great way to help cope. Sharing stories and advice, even if it’s just through social media message boards or in-person gatherings, can provide comfort in knowing that you are not going through any of these changes alone. There is an abundance of knowledge between the collective experience of all moms-to-be and new mothers; being able to tap into each other’s wisdom could make this special time more manageable from pregnancy to parenting. Building connections with other expectant and/or new moms not only give one access to a valuable knowledge base for surviving this life stage but also infuse your own journey with a sense of community and companionship.
